I watched Baantjer Het Begin yesterday at the cinema and i was blown away, based on watching the trailer i expected it to be good and i was right. The movie is set in a dark gritty and dirty Amsterdam in 1980, full of violent cops, prostitutes and squaters. The film takes place a few days before queen Beatrix gets crowned, newbie Jurre de Cock (Waldemar Torenstra) starts his first day at the police station. And soon teams up with the experienced kinda dirty cop Tonnie (Tygo Gernandt at his best), i won't reveal too much but it's the best dutch movie i've seen in years. And political incorrect as they come, squaters getting beaten up by the police. And one hell of a brutal interrogation scene, so you don't have to worry about it having a lack of action, and the acting is top notch. They did a great job on this one, i hope the movie wins a golden calf.

- ट्रिवियाScreenwriter Thijs Römer is the grandson of actor Piet Römer who played Jurre de Cock in the television series Baantjer (1995)
- गूफ़The Mercedes vans used for transporting the police units in the riot scenes are of the Kevlar plated type that was not available in April 1980. They were developed after the coronation riots.
